The opalite name does not derive from the use of opals, rather by its opal like appearance. Opalite can be polished and carved into shapes. Our opalite spheres measure approximately 1 inch in length, height, and width. Weighing approximately 3 ounces. Exact measurements, weight, and coloring may vary
